Am I trying to do something impossible here?:
I have an STB PCI 2MB video card that was original in my Gateway Pentium 75 machine. It all still works great except that now I can't use Real Player to see video. Real Player 7 says now that DirectDraw needs a Windows 95 compatible driver to work. After I acknowledge that message the screen scrambles and locks up. I'm running Windows 98 very successfully otherwise. My question is whether there is a driver for this card that is Windows 95/98 compatible. I can't find one. Of course I find fooling with video settings etc. kind of scary!! I believe the driver I'm using now is PGP.drv. Thanks for any advice anyone has... Jim
